Only if you could before hand. With appropriate pain relief, people are functional. That's the goal. Unfortunately and what many don't understand is that functional and "appropriate" pain relief is not pain free. If you are pain free in many cases, you are overmedicated and risks of adverse side effects go up exponentially. Sometimes on purpose, sometimes not. People on chronic pain meds have shorter life spans. He could have done it intentionally or he could have been self medicating to try and get some relief. I'm sure constant performances in high heels are hell on bad hips and ankles. He may have just said frick it. I'm gonna feel good and I'm gonna play my music and entertain until I die. If being in less pain leads to a shorter life, frick it. That's not suicide. And it's a problem many people with chronic pain run into. Be less active and take less or be themselves, do the shite they want and require more meds. It's a complicated issue that the uneducated always chalk up to "dope head pt's and greedy pill pushing doctors".

It's a complex problem and stigmatizing legit pain pt's does nothing but worsen it. I've seen legit pt's lower themselves to obtaining pills illegally because they fear being labeled drug seekers by their PCP or other docs. Of course, I've seen docs willing to write whatever someone wants if they can pay the price. But MOST pt's on pain management are legit and MOST doctors prescribing their meds do it because they think it's the best or only option to lessen the patient's symptoms.
